Introduction
The Brother SA132 Quilting Guide is an accessory designed to assist in creating precise, parallel stitch lines for quilting and other sewing projects. This guide attaches to your sewing machine's presser foot ankle or walking foot, allowing for consistent spacing between stitch rows.
It is a genuine Brother accessory, compatible with all 7mm feed dog machines, and offers easy adjustment for various measurement changes.
Setup and Installation
Follow these steps to properly install the Brother SA132 Quilting Guide onto your sewing machine:
- Identify the Guide Hole: Locate the small guide hole on the back of your sewing machine's presser foot ankle or walking foot. This hole is specifically designed for accessories like the quilting guide.
- Insert the Guide Bar: Gently slide the straight metal bar of the SA132 Quilting Guide into this guide hole. Ensure it is inserted securely.
- Adjust Position: The guide should slide freely left and right within the hole. Position it to the desired distance from your needle, which will determine the spacing of your parallel stitch lines.
- Verify Stability: Ensure the guide is stable and does not interfere with the needle or other moving parts of the sewing machine.

Operating Instructions
Once the quilting guide is installed, follow these steps for effective use:
- Set Initial Stitch: Sew your first line of stitches on your fabric as a reference.
- Position the Guide: Adjust the SA132 Quilting Guide so that its curved end runs along the previously sewn stitch line. The distance between the needle and the guide's end will be the spacing for your new stitch line.
- Sew Parallel Lines: Begin sewing, keeping the guide's end consistently aligned with the previous stitch line. This will ensure your new stitch line is perfectly parallel and evenly spaced.
- Adjust Spacing: To change the spacing between stitch lines, simply slide the guide bar left or right within the presser foot's guide hole before sewing the next line.
This method allows for quick and accurate creation of multiple parallel stitch lines, ideal for quilting, topstitching, and decorative sewing.
Maintenance
To ensure the longevity and optimal performance of your Brother SA132 Quilting Guide:
- Cleaning: Periodically wipe the guide with a soft, dry cloth to remove any lint or dust accumulation.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ive materials.
- Storage: Store the guide in a clean, dry place when not in use to prevent damage or loss.
- Inspection: Regularly inspect the guide for any signs of wear or damage. If the guide becomes bent or broken, it may affect stitching accuracy and should be replaced.
Troubleshooting
If you encounter issues while using the Brother SA132 Quilting Guide, consider the following:
- Uneven Stitching: Ensure the guide is securely inserted into the presser foot's guide hole and that you are consistently aligning it with the previous stitch line. Check that the fabric is feeding smoothly.
- Guide Not Fitting: Verify that your sewing machine's presser foot ankle or walking foot has a compatible guide hole. The SA132 is designed for specific Brother models and 7mm feed dog machines. Refer to the "Compatible Models" section.
- Difficulty Sliding: If the guide does not slide smoothly, check for any obstructions in the guide hole or on the guide bar itself. Clean as necessary.
For persistent issues, consult your sewing machine's manual or contact Brother customer support.
Specifications
| Feature | Detail |
|---|---|
| Model Number | SA132 |
| Brand | Brother |
| Material | Plastic |
| Style | Compact |
| Product Dimensions | 4.52"L x 3.18"W |
| Item Weight | 0.32 ounces |
| Set Name | Brother SA Series |
Compatible Sewing Machine Models
The Brother SA132 Quilting Guide is designed to fit the guide hole on the presser foot ankle or walking foot of various Brother sewing machines, including but not limited to:
- Brother PE770
- Brother LS2125i
- Brother XL2230
- Brother XL2600i
- Brother XL2610
- Brother XL3510
- Brother XL3750
- Brother ES2000
- Brother CP6500
- Brother CP7500
- Brother 1034D
- Brother PC210PRW
- Brother PC420PRW
- Brother SE400
- Brother LB6800PRW
This guide is also generally compatible with all Brother sewing machines featuring a 7mm feed dog system and an appropriate guide hole on the presser foot or walking foot.
